AndroidTagGroup
The TagGroup is a special layout with a set of tags. You can use it to tag people, books or anything you want.

Usage
Step 1
Gradle
dependencies {
compile 'me.gujun.android.taggroup:library:1.4@aar'
}
Maven
<dependency>
<groupId>me.gujun.android.taggroup</groupId>
<artifactId>library</artifactId>
<version>1.4</version>
<type>apklib</type>
</dependency>
Step 2
Use it in your own code:
<me.gujun.android.taggroup.TagGroup
android:id="@+id/tag_group"
style="@style/TagGroup" />
TagGroup mTagGroup = (TagGroup) findViewById(R.id.tag_group);
mTagGroup.setTags(new String[]{"Tag1", "Tag2", "Tag3"});
Use setTags(...)
to set the initial tags in the group.
How to submit a new tag?
To "submit" a new tag as user press "Enter" or tap the blank area of the tag group, also you can "submit" a new tag via submitTag()
.
Note: Google keyboard (a few soft keyboard not honour the key event) currently not supported "Enter" key to "submit" a new tag.
How to delete a tag?
To delete a tag as user press "Backspace" key or double-tap the tag which you want to delete.
How to detect tag click event?
Implement a callback interface: TagGroup.OnTagClickListener
, and set the listener via setOnTagClickListener()
.

Attributes
There are several attributes you can set:
attr | default | mean |
---|---|---|
atg_isAppendMode | false | Determine the TagGroup mode, APPEND or single DISPLAY. |
atg_inputHint | Add Tag/添加标签 | The hint of the INPUT tag. |
atg_borderColor | #49C120 | The tag outline border color. |
atg_textColor | #49C120 | The tag text color. |
atg_backgroundColor | #FFFFFF | The tag background color. |
atg_dashBorderColor | #AAAAAA | The tag dash outline border color. |
atg_inputHintColor | #80000000 | The input tag hint text color. |
atg_inputTextColor | #DE000000 | The input tag type text color.. |
atg_checkedBorderColor | #49C120 | The checked tag outline border color. |
atg_checkedTextColor | #FFFFFF | The checked text color. |
atg_checkedMarkerColor | #FFFFFF | The checked marker color. |
atg_checkedBackgroundColor | #49C120 | The checked tag background color. |
atg_pressedBackgroundColor | #EDEDED | The tag background color when the tag is being pressed. |
atg_borderStrokeWidth | 0.5dp | The tag outline border stroke width. |
atg_textSize | 13sp | The tag text size. |
atg_horizontalSpacing | 8dp | The horizontal tag spacing.(Mark1) |
atg_verticalSpacing | 4dp | The vertical tag spacing.(Mark2) |
atg_horizontalPadding | 12dp | The horizontal tag padding.(Mark3) |
atg_verticalPadding | 3dp | The vertical tag padding.(Mark4) |
